Kathmandu — The Department of Electricity Development (DoED) under the Ministry of Energy, Water Resources and Irrigation has canceled the survey license application for the Sankhuwa Small Hydropower Project. The department scrapped the application submitted by Hydro Hills Pvt. Ltd. for the project’s survey permit.
The company had registered the application with the department on November 6, 2025, for the proposed 4.98 MW project. According to the department, the proposed Sankhuwa Small Hydropower Project was canceled because it conflicted with another larger project.
The department stated that the project was found to overlap with the 40.8 MW Sankhuwa Khola-1 Hydropower Project in terms of both water source and physical structures.
The application was canceled in accordance with Clause 11, Sub-clause (1), Section (a) of the Electricity Project Licensing Directive, 2018, the department said.
